Revert "gpui: Assert validity of text runs for `StyleText`" (#39708)
Lukas Wirth
created
Reverts zed-industries/zed#39581
This has done its job uncovering incorrect constructions of the
highlight ranges pretty fast. Reverting this to prevent this from
spilling into preview until I can fix the call sites next week
